localclawd
localclawd is a local-first coding CLI for self-hosted and user-controlled inference. It preserves the terminal-first workflow, tool orchestration, agents, and computer-use capabilities of the upstream coding assistant experience while replacing the hosted model dependency with local or privately managed backends such as vLLM, Ollama, and OpenAI-compatible gateways.
Overview
localclawd is designed for teams and individual developers who want an autonomous coding assistant in the terminal without depending on a vendor-hosted runtime. It supports local inference, project-local workflows, multimodal review when the connected model supports it, and a release/install story that works across Windows, Linux, and macOS.
The project focuses on four areas:
- Local-first model connectivity for vLLM, Ollama, and compatible APIs.
- Autonomous coding workflows with shell tools, file tools, slash commands, and agent loops.

Installation
The bootstrap installers use a release-first strategy. They attempt to install a platform-native binary from GitHub Releases and fall back to a source checkout when no matching release asset is available yet.

One-line install in PowerShell:
irm https://raw.githubusercontent.com/chromebookwiz/localclawd/main/tools/bootstrap-localclawd.ps1 | iexThis is the primary Windows install command. It installs Bun automatically when needed, runs bun install for the source fallback checkout, and then adds the localclawd launcher to your user path.
Do not use the Linux/macOS bootstrap-localclawd.sh command from PowerShell. PowerShell aliases curl to Invoke-WebRequest, so the Unix curl -fsSL ... | bash form will fail there.
PowerShell-native equivalent:
powershell -NoProfile -ExecutionPolicy Bypass -Command "& ([scriptblock]::Create((Invoke-WebRequest -UseBasicParsing 'https://raw.githubusercontent.com/chromebookwiz/localclawd/main/tools/bootstrap-localclawd.ps1').Content))"From an existing checkout:
powershell -ExecutionPolicy Bypass -File .\tools\install-localclawd.ps1The Windows bootstrap installer first looks for a matching GitHub Release binary. If no release asset is available, it downloads the repository source bundle, installs Bun automatically if needed, runs bun install, and creates a source-checkout launcher.

Project-local image workflow
localclawd can scaffold a reproducible local art pipeline inside each repository under .localclawd/image-pipeline/.
/imagesstarts the workflow with ComfyUI-first defaults./images setup pixel-art UI iconscreates prompts, helper files, config, and workflow placeholders for a concrete brief./images review stone floor texture batchreviews the latest outputs and produces the next-pass refinement guidance./image-pipelineexposes the full underlying skill and workflow directly.
The bundled workflow keeps prompts, generated outputs, reviews, and backend configuration inside the project. It prefers ComfyUI on http://127.0.0.1:8188, falls back to Automatic1111 on http://127.0.0.1:7860, and supports a project-defined custom command when needed. When the connected runtime supports image reads, generated images are reviewed visually rather than only by prompt text or filenames.

Backend setup after install
localclawd requires no account or login. Run localclawd and use /setup to configure your local backend, or set environment variables before launching.
localclawd accepts native environment variable names. Legacy CLAUDE_CODE_* names are still accepted as compatibility aliases, but new setups should prefer LOCALCLAWD_*.
For vLLM:
$env:LOCALCLAWD_USE_VLLM = '1'
$env:LOCALCLAWD_LOCAL_BASE_URL = 'http://127.0.0.1:8000/v1'
$env:LOCALCLAWD_LOCAL_MODEL = 'qwen2.5-coder-32b-instruct'For Ollama:
$env:LOCALCLAWD_USE_OLLAMA = '1'
$env:LOCALCLAWD_LOCAL_BASE_URL = 'http://127.0.0.1:11434/v1'
$env:LOCALCLAWD_LOCAL_MODEL = 'qwen2.5-coder:32b'Optional:
$env:LOCALCLAWD_LOCAL_API_KEY = 'anything'Then run:

Compact context window
During first-run setup, localclawd asks for a project-local compact context window cap. Use this when your local model becomes unstable before its advertised maximum context size. You can change it later in /config under Compact context window or with /ctx.

Backend notes
- Internal
/v1/messagespayloads are translated into OpenAI-compatible/v1/chat/completionsrequests. - vLLM is the default OpenAI-compatible target for source installs.
- Tool calls are mapped to function-calling so agent loops remain intact.
- Token counting is estimated locally.
- Text, tool, and image workflows are translated for OpenAI-compatible backends.
